How much do client services assistant jobs pay per hour?

As of Sep 3, 2026, the average hourly pay for client services assistant in Bountiful, UT is $18.88,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$15.62 and $21.54 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is a client services assistant?

Client Services Assistants are professionals who support a company’s clients by addressing their needs, answering questions, and ensuring a positive experience. They typically handle administrative tasks, schedule appointments, manage correspondence, and may assist with problem resolution. Their role is crucial in maintaining strong client relationships and ensuring that clients are satisfied with the services provided by the organization.

What are some typical challenges a client services assistant might face and how can they overcome them?

Client Services Assistants often juggle multiple client requests and administrative tasks simultaneously, which can make time management a common challenge. Prioritizing urgent client needs while maintaining attention to detail in documentation is essential. Developing strong organizational skills and proactively communicating with clients and team members can help manage workload and prevent misunderstandings. Regular check-ins with supervisors or senior team members can also provide guidance and support for handling complex client issues.

The main difference between a Client Services Assistant and a Customer Service Representative lies in their focus and work environment. Client Services Assistants typically work in professional settings supporting specific clients, often with a focus on account management. Customer Service Representatives usually handle general customer inquiries across various industries, often via phone or online. Both roles require strong communication skills but differ in their scope and industry application.

About the Position:

We are seeking a motivated and detail-oriented Client Service Associate to join our dynamic team. In this role, you will be the primary point of contact for our advisors and their clients, delivering outstanding support and ensuring a seamless client experience. If you have a strong background in financial services, a passion for client care, and the ability to thrive in a fast-paced environment, we would love to hear from you. This is a full-time, in-office role stationed at our headquarters in Sandy, Utah.


Your Impact:

  • Client Relations: Serve as the main point of contact for advisors and their clients, addressing their inquiries and providing timely and accurate information.
  • Account Management: Assist clients with account maintenance, including setting up new accounts, processing transactions, and managing client service requests.
  • Problem Resolution: Identify and resolve client issues or concerns with a focus on delivering effective solutions and maintaining client satisfaction.
  • Coordination: Work closely with financial advisors and other team members to support client needs and ensure consistent service delivery.
  • Documentation: Maintain and update client records, ensuring accuracy and compliance with regulatory requirements.
  • Reporting: Generate and review reports related to client accounts and activities as needed.

Who You Are:

  • 1+ years of experience in a client service or administrative role, preferably within the wealth management or financial services industry.
  • Required licensing within 6 months of hire: Series 6, Series 63, Series 65, SIE, State Life & Health Insurance
  • Bachelor’s degree in finance, business, or a related field is preferred but not required.
  • Exceptional communication and interpersonal skills, with the ability to build and maintain strong client relationships.
  • Collaborative mindset with a commitment to contributing to team success

Your Toolkit:

  • Strong computer and technical skills. Proficient in Microsoft Office Suite (Word, Excel, PowerPoint) and experience with CRM systems or financial software is a plus.
  • The ability to work unsupervised, think through complex problems, and provide thoughtful, solutions-oriented responses.
  • Detail-oriented with an ownership mentality towards the quality of your work.
  • Self-starter with excellent organizational skills and the ability to multitask effectively.
